In Exercises 1–8, evaluate the given binomial coefficient.
Verified step by step guidance
1
Identify the binomial coefficient to evaluate: \( \binom{8}{3} \).
Recall the formula for a binomial coefficient: \( \binom{n}{k} = \frac{n!}{k!(n-k)!} \).
Substitute the values into the formula: \( \binom{8}{3} = \frac{8!}{3!(8-3)!} \).
Simplify the expression: \( \binom{8}{3} = \frac{8!}{3!5!} \).
Calculate the factorials and simplify the fraction: \( \frac{8 \times 7 \times 6 \times 5!}{3 \times 2 \times 1 \times 5!} \).
